cutie, your voice is just developing, so sing with your school choir, a church or religious choir if you attend one, and learn to play the piano or keyboard well enough so you can practice your music well. Don't chase fame at this time, it's not good for the lifelong development of your voice (known as your instrument.) Read up on Charlotte Church who began young, knowingly choosing early singing over possible loss of her voice later on, which has not happened yet. Though she is likely only 20 to 22 now.

If you do choose to sing professionally at your age, you need a really top-end vocal coach who can prove that he or she has trained some well-known people. Best of luck to you, send me a "note" to tell me how you do.

"Famous singer," as you put it, can mean many things. Most in the category of "famous singer" are classically trained vocalists who have either attended a vocal conservatory or majored in vocal performance at a university. Classical work is most commonly opera, and companies are all over the country, most notably in New York and San Francisco. If you are thinking "I want to be a pop star," it is a completely different form of singing which can be learned but only if you get the correct training - else you blow out your voice and get nodes and can't sing anymore. Plus, it's a career based on image as opposed to a classical career which is pretty much based on talent and training. If you want to be on Broadway, find a voice teacher who can train you in belt and legit styles. these are most commonly used in musical theatre, and there are TONS of musical theatre companies from community playhouses to national tours. Basically, understand your goal, get the proper training and learn to audition well.
